    I was informed today that SSNFA will be the sole distributor of the brand new Thompson Machine KFO .22LR SBR Version #1 & Version #2.

    Version #1 is a Ruger 10/22 based integrally suppressed 10" SBR. It will feature factory Ruger parts except for the Blackhawk stock and the intergral Thompson Machine Operative S suppressor. This will be a two stamp gun. The engraving seen as THOMPSON MACHINE TM-22 on these prototypes will read THOMPSON MACHINE KFO of the production guns. The production guns will also be coated black so no engraving will show silver and the total gun will match. Pricing is yet to be determined. Stock options and other options are also yet to be determined. Operative S suppressor specs can be seen at Thompson Machine.

    Version #2 is a Ruger 10/22 based suppressor ready SBR. It will feature factory Ruger parts except for the Blackhawk stock and a short barrel with 1/2 thread relieved threads. This will be a one stamp gun. The engraving seen as THOMPSON MACHINE TM-22 on these prototypes will read THOMPSON MACHINE KFO of the production guns. The production guns will also be coated black so no engraving will show silver and the total gun will match. Pricing is yet to be determined. Stock options and other options are also yet to be determined.

    Esrice is correct, we are using the factory blackhawk axiom stock because of its extreme lightwieght charecteristics and we liked the way it looked on both versions. Of coarse the end user can always swap it out if they don't like it, but it will be hard to find a stock that looks good with a 10" bbl without doing your on mods to it.

    Country is also correct that it works perfect with the FA version to allow for very quick 360 degree air cooling of the bbl and the can. The Version #2 can be made as post dealer samples with a law letter. Dealers can PM me for details.

    Would that second version be available just as a SBR and no suppressor?

    And would the regular Zephyr can work?

    Yes, the "norm" for the version #2 will be without suppressor. The barrel will be threaded 1/2x28 so any .22LR suppressor will work that has an OD of about 1.25" or less.

    I will also be offering this version as a "combo" pack with a ZXL.
